Analysis
Rwanda recorded 42,349 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re for service exports (bop, current us$), per square kilometre in 2023. That is the highest value across all 14 years on record.
That represents a change of up 18.2% on the previous year and up 75.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, service exports (bop, current us$), per square kilometre in Rwanda peaked at 42,349 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re in 2023 and was at its lowest, 16,435 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re, in 2010.
That places Rwanda 107th out of 198 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 14 years of available data.
Service exports (BoP, current US$), per square kilometre in Rwanda, year by year
| Year | BoP, current US$ per square kilometre |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2010 | 16,435 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re | — |
| 2011 | 19,824 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re | +20.6% |
| 2012 | 21,469 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re | +8.3% |
| 2013 | 24,152 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re | +12.5% |
| 2014 | 24,531 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re | +1.6% |
| 2015 | 31,090 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re | +26.7% |
| 2016 | 32,024 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re | +3.0% |
| 2017 | 35,000 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re | +9.3% |
| 2018 | 37,034 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re | +5.8% |
| 2019 | 41,142 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re | +11.1% |
| 2020 | 21,137 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re | -48.6% |
| 2021 | 23,362 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re | +10.5% |
| 2022 | 35,816 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re | +53.3% |
| 2023 | 42,349 BoP, current US$ per square kilometre | +18.2% |

How this figure is calculated
Service exports (BoP, current US$) divided by Land area (sq. km),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Service exports (BoP, current US$) ÷ Land area (sq. km)
Computed from
- Service exports Balance of Payments Statistics Yearbook and data files, International Monetary Fund (IMF)
- Land area FAOSTAT,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ations (FAO)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
